Having your first country album debut at #1 on the Billboard charts – following a multi-week #1 debut country single – “Don’t Think I Don’t Think About It,”  is a huge achievement by anyone’s measure. When you add to that the New York Times’ claim that your debut album is “one of the year’s most vibrant country albums,” and Variety’s declaration that “Country music has a new major star, and the genre may never be the same” – well, it can be pretty heavy stuff.  Not to mention that Darius hit the top of Billboard's Hot Country Charts again and again, with “It Won’t Be Like This For Long,”  followed by "Alright". Only three other artists in the last 20 years have had 3 singles from one album get to #1 on this chart, and Darius is the first to do it in 17 years!

Grateful that the millions of fans that knew Rucker as the voice of Hootie & The Blowfish, the Grammy-winning group whose album Cracked Rear View sold more than 16 million copies, happily followed the singer/songwriter in his natural evolution to country music. Rucker has always had a close kinship to country music and country artists. “Growing up in South Carolina, it was always around, always on the radio,” he says.

 “You know, I had been in that rock cocoon for a while . . . But now I get to come out and sing these songs,” says Darius Rucker.  “I plan to be doing this for a long time.  This isn’t a one album deal – it’s a career thing.”
